Notes:

Series Is Presented Here As Four Variables--(1)--Original Data, 1911-1919 (2)--Original Data, 1919-1944 (3)--Original Data, 1945-1957 (4)--Original Data, 1956-1959. The Two Mail Order Houses Are Montgomery Ward And Company And Sears, Roebuck And Company. Please Note The Change In Units From Thousands To Millions Of Dollars. Source: Survey Of Current Business, Annual Supplements Through 1953 And Monthly Issues Thereafter
